Though the original date of Holi festival is different but back in those days, the University was closed and observing post semester break.
In our university, Quaid-E-Azam University, it is a tradition to celebrate each and every festival. There are many minorities living in Pakistan and we all show inclusiveness of Pakistani culture.
On 19th June 2025, Mehran Student Council, Student council of Sindh Province, organized Holi event to celebrate it with colors of life.
Throughout the day, I was hearing the songs of Holi through my window in my room. I was waiting for evening time so that i can also go and enjoy the event. I went there with my room mate, Ahmad.
